Where each one falls short
Documented limitations, not opinions. Every one is a constraint you would hit in normal use.
dbt
- Free tier severely limited: 3,000 models/month cap and single project maximum restricts team and production use
- Starter at $1,200/year per seat: minimum 5-seat team costs $6,000/year baseline; no single-seat or 2-seat paid option
- Enterprise pricing opaque: 'custom pricing' with no budget range for startups vs. enterprises; requires sales consultation
- Model volume metering unclear: 'successful models/month' as a limit is ambiguous; unclear if this counts transformation runs, test runs, or deployment attempts
ScyllaDB
- Enterprise tier requires custom quote from sales
- Pricing varies by cloud provider, storage, and instance configuration
- Contracts available but commitment required for subscription discounts

Answered from the vendors’ own pages
dbt: How much does dbt cost?
dbt Developer is free. dbt Starter is $100/seat/month with a 5-seat minimum (or custom annual billing). Enterprise and Enterprise+ have custom pricing and require contacting sales.
SourceScyllaDB: How is ScyllaDB Cloud pricing calculated?
ScyllaDB Cloud uses transparent, resource-based billing based on instance type (vCPU and RAM), NVMe SSD storage, service plan tier, deployment model, and cloud provider costs.
Sourcedbt: What is included in the free Developer plan?
The Developer plan is free and includes 1 developer seat, 3,000 successful models/month limit, 1 project, browser-based IDE, MFA, and job scheduling.
SourceScyllaDB: Does ScyllaDB offer a free trial?
ScyllaDB offers a 30-day developer trial on smaller instances and a 48-hour production evaluation trial with full-grade instances.
Sourcedbt: What is the model limit on each plan?
Developer tier allows 3,000 successful models/month. Starter allows 15,000/month. Enterprise and Enterprise+ allow 100,000/month.
SourceScyllaDB: What cost savings are available for long-term ScyllaDB commitments?
ScyllaDB subscription contracts provide up to 70% or more in savings compared to on-demand hourly billing. 1-year and 3-year contract options are available.
Sourcedbt: Can I upgrade or downgrade my dbt plan?
Yes. dbt allows you to 'upgrade or downgrade at any time.' Starter plans bill monthly by credit card based on seat count; Enterprise plans are annual invoicing.
SourceScyllaDB: How much cheaper is ScyllaDB than DynamoDB?
Unlike DynamoDB which charges per read/write unit, ScyllaDB charges based on resource usage only, potentially delivering 50% or greater cost reduction for high-throughput workloads.
